Editorial reviews

Few stories last a generation, and even fewer can survive the rise and fall of civilizations. Homer's Odyssey has, like few other texts, entertained and educated people since around the end of the 8th century BC. The sequel to the Iliad, this tale is the great journey of Odysseus after the fall of Troy. Norman Dietz, an award-winning narrator, gives a serious performance and brings an authority to the text, ensuring listeners will enjoy hearing Homer's epic poem in the same oral tradition loved by the ancient Greeks.

Publisher's summary

Surviving the Trojan War was just the beginning of the adventure for Odysseus. What lay ahead was a journey home that would last for years as he encountered gods and monsters before finally returning home - only to face the greatest threat to his happiness of all. This translation of Homer's classic tale captures all the timeless excitement and gripping drama that have made it a favorite for centuries.
